    Italian Finance police seize 23 million litres of counterfeit diesel

    As many as 23 million litres of counterfeit diesel, ready to refuel thousands of vehicles, were discovered and seized in July 2026 by Italian Financial Police) and Customs Agency at a coastal depot in the province of Livorno. Laboratory tests found that the fuel did not comply with the technical and legal standards required for diesel intended for road use, due to an excessive amount of water in the sampled tanks.

    The seizure followed a search ordered by the public prosecutor to obtain fuel samples for analysis. Tests carried out at Adm’s technical laboratory in Livorno confirmed that the product was non-compliant. The Livorno coastal depot had reportedly been identified by the Economic and Financial Police Unit as a significant supplier during the reconstruction of the commercial supply chain for fuel already seized in previous weeks in the province of Siena. The non-compliant diesel was therefore prevented from entering circulation on the Tuscan market at a time marked by rising fuel prices. According to the findings, a product containing the level of excess water detected by technicians could have affected the operation of refuelled vehicles, as well as constituting commercial fraud against motorists and road hauliers.

    The criminal proceedings, opened over alleged offences of commercial fraud and evasion of excise duty, are being led by the Public Prosecutor’s Office of Siena and form part of a memorandum of understanding between Gdf and Adm aimed at tackling irregularities in the fuel market. Based on targeted risk analysis, in May the Siena Guardia di Finanza officers and Adm officials, coordinated by the Tuscany and Umbria Territorial Directorate, had already inspected two commercial mineral oil depots and a roadside filling station in the province of Siena, seizing a total of 105,000 litres of diesel later validated by the Judicial Authority. It was the reconstruction of that fuel supply chain that led investigators to the Livorno depot. The proceedings are currently at the preliminary investigation stage.
